A Time to Be Born Laura Belle Thompson was born on a Friday, September 15, 1951 to the union of Clarence and Minnie Lynch in their home on 8th Street in Cincinnati Ohio. She was the 2nd child of six children, and she was affectionally known as Sissie and Gram. A Time to Grow InContinue Reading
